Comprehending ADHD
ADHD is defined by symptoms such as inattention, hyperactivity, and impulsiveness. These symptoms can substantially affect an individual's scholastic, occupational, and social life. Detecting ADHD normally involves a detailed examination carried out by a health care expert.

The path to acquiring a private ADHD assessment usually involves a number of steps:
1. Preliminary Consultation
The very first step generally begins with an initial consultation where individuals discuss their signs and worry about a certified expert. This could be a psychiatrist, psychologist, or specialist nurse.

What to Expect:
A summary of signsDiscussion of household history and co-existing conditionsA psychological health check-up2. Diagnostic Evaluation
As soon as the initial consultation is done, the next stage is the diagnostic evaluation. This consists of:
Clinical Interview: An extensive conversation to examine ADHD signs.Standardized Rating Scales: These surveys assist assess severity and frequency of symptoms.Security Information: Input from family members or instructors to understand how the specific acts in various environments.3. Feedback Session
After the assessments are completed, a feedback session is generally set up to discuss the findings. Throughout this session, individuals will receive:
Explanation of resultsDiagnosis (if relevant)Recommendations for treatment or management4. Treatment Plan
If a diagnosis of ADHD is validated, the clinician will talk about a tailored treatment strategy, which might include:

Fact: While comprehensive evaluations are vital, they can be relatively simple.Often Asked Questions (FAQs)1. The length of time does the private assessment take?
The procedure can vary, but it typically involves a preliminary consultation and the diagnostic assessment, which can take a couple of hours. The entire procedure, including feedback and treatment plan solution, might reach a couple of weeks.
2. Will my insurance coverage cover the assessment?
Many private centers accept medical insurance, however protection depends upon the specifics of your policy. It is a good idea to contact your insurance supplier in advance.
3. What happens if I get a diagnosis?
If diagnosed with ADHD, the clinician will provide a treatment strategy tailored for you. This may include therapy, medication, or even more assessments.
4. Are assessments offered for kids as well?
Yes, numerous clinics provide assessments particularly designed for children, with factors to consider for their unique developmental phases.
